Recognizing Garage Door Mechanics



Garage doors run through a complex system of auto mechanics that consists of springtimes, openers, and tracks, every one of which operate in unison to make it possible for smooth operation. The torsion springs, situated above the door, offer the needed stress to raise the hefty door, while expansion springtimes, usually found on the sides, assist in balancing the weight. Tracks guide the door as it shuts and opens up, ensuring it relocates up and down and flat without blockage. The opener, typically motorized, activates the door mechanism, permitting convenient remote operation. Sensing units play a significant role in safety, spotting obstructions in the door's path and preventing crashes. Normal upkeep of these parts is necessary for peak efficiency, as deterioration can result in inadequacy. Recognizing the technicians behind garage doors aids house owners appreciate the intricate design and performance, eventually promoting better treatment and prompt interventions when necessary.


Typical Garage Door Issues



Many common issues can emerge with garage doors, affecting their functionality and safety. One regular trouble consists of the door not opening or closing properly, which might arise from worn-out springs or misaligned tracks. An additional common issue is the visibility of unusual sounds throughout operation, usually showing that elements such as copyrights or rollers are in demand of lubrication or replacement. In addition, sensors can malfunction, causing the door to turn around unexpectedly or stop working to operate completely. Rust and rust can affect steel components, bring about added difficulties if not dealt with without delay. Furthermore, remote failures can originate from weak batteries or interference from various other tools. Routine upkeep can help alleviate these problems, ensuring the garage door runs smoothly and securely. Understanding of these common problems permits house owners to seek prompt repairs, avoiding more substantial damages or safety dangers.


Just How to Diagnose Garage Door Problems



Just how can a property owner properly diagnose garage door problems? They should observe the door's operation. If the door waits, makes uncommon sounds, or fails to open or close totally, these signs and symptoms might indicate a malfunction. Next, inspecting the push-button control and wall surface button for correct functionality can help identify if the issue lies in the controls instead of the door itself.

In addition, evaluating the tracks for blockages and confirming the rollers relocate efficiently is necessary. A misaligned or harmed track can impede operation. Homeowners should also check out the springtimes; if they seem stretched or damaged, this might indicate a substantial problem.


Finally, evaluating the door's safety attributes, such as photo-eye sensors, guarantees they are tidy and straightened. By systematically evaluating these locations, the house owner can pinpoint possible issues and identify if specialist help is needed.

Frequently Replaced Garage Door Components



Garage doors include various parts that might put on out or breakdown gradually, requiring replacement. Amongst one of the most often replaced parts are garage door springtimes, which birth the weight of the door and allow smooth opening and closing. These springs can be subjected to significant stress, resulting in fatigue and damage.


An additional usual substitute entails garage door rollers, which promote the door's activity along the tracks. Damaged or worn rollers can create the door to run unevenly or noisily. In addition, copyrights may require replacement, especially if they become rusted or bent, influencing the door's positioning and efficiency.


The garage door opener, a crucial part for automated doors, can also fall short and call for substitute. Sensors and safety and security functions, important for making certain risk-free procedure, may malfunction and demand updating. Comprehending these frequently changed parts can help homeowners in determining possible issues before they escalate.


Tips for Preserving Your Garage Door

While regular use can lead to tear and use, appropriate upkeep can greatly extend the life expectancy of a garage door. Routine assessment is essential; proprietors should look for indications of rust, wear, or damage in both the door and its elements. Lubrication of moving parts, such as rollers, copyrights, and tracks, need to be executed at the very least twice a year to guarantee smooth operation. Additionally, the door's balance should be tested periodically; an unbalanced door can strain the opener and cause early failing. Cleansing the tracks and validating they are without debris will also enhance capability. Homeowners need to additionally evaluate the weather condition stripping for any type of degeneration, replacing it as necessary to maintain power effectiveness. Lastly, frequently evaluating the garage door opener's safety features is essential for assuring risk-free operation. Following these ideas can result in a long lasting and reliable garage door system.


When to Call an Expert for Services





Preserving a garage door can avoid several concerns, however some troubles require professional treatment. When a scenario exceeds their skills or devices, property owners must identify. If the garage door falls short to open up or shut effectively despite troubleshooting, it may suggest a malfunctioning motor or misaligned tracks. Furthermore, if there are weird sounds, such as grinding or squealing, it could indicate worn-out elements that require substitute.




An additional essential minute to call a specialist is when the door becomes unbalanced, which can lead to further damage or safety hazards. Broken springs, which threaten investigate this site to manage without competence, additionally require specialist help as a result of their high stress. Lastly, any kind of electric concerns, such as malfunctioning sensors or push-button controls, need to be resolved by a certified service technician to ensure security and proper functioning. Acknowledging these signs can conserve time, money, and advertise the durability of the garage door system
